I have the card. It helps, but it will take some time. At 1 and 2% of what you purchase, it does take awhile for the "Free Disney money" to add up. Make sure you go to EPCOT and get your Visa photo.

There are some shopping discounts. I think it's 10% off purchases of $50 or more at select locations. The whole list of in park benefits is on the credit card rewards site.

We have had the Premiere card for a few years. We use it to charge all our monthly expenses and average around $900 rewards dollars each year. We use it towards the purchase of our Disneyland APs. I like it. Works well for us.

We've had Disney card since the start. We don't use it for everything but usually bigger purchases. We tend to visit WDW every other year and generally end up with about $300 in points as a nice bonus for vacation. It pays for a few meals.

The other discounts as mentioned by Nat are nice. If I recall correctly we used to be able to get a discount at our local Disney Store but that's been long gone. We tend to rely on vacation club discounts for purchases.

The one tip I could give you if you are using it at WDW or DL and staying on property is to charge your purchases to your room then use your Chase points card as an offset. Its far easier than trying to use the card on the fly as it's not accepted at all places. However you can always apply it to your room bill.

We have the Premier Card and we run nearly everything through that card and pay the balance off each week. The reward dollars build up pretty quickly. When planning our trip if we do any tours or special parties we use the premier card to pay for it ahead of time and get the discounts and also earn more disney dollars at the same time although some things do not qualify for the discount so be aware of that. We also use disney reward dollars for extras while at disney such as meals, tours, carriage rides, souvenirs, etc. We went to Disneyland in 2014 with about $475 on the books and used the dollars for all our meals and souvenirs. Had about $200 left on the books after that trip. Went to Disneyland this past November and had about $800 on the books. Since we have returned we have earned another $80 probably. We got 15% off: La Nouba tickets, "Behind the seeds" tour, segway tour, then 10% at couple of the restaurants. So I carry it around and ask before I put the bill on the room charge. Enjoy it.
